Ih. Vandvik et Hm. Hoyeraal, JUVENILE CHRONIC ARTHRITIS - A BIOBEHAVIORIAL DISEASE - SOME UNSOLVEDQUESTIONS, Clinical and experimental rheumatology, 11(6), 1993, pp. 669-680
This review presents a multidimensional biopsychosocial model suitable
for evaluating medical and psychosocial empirical findings in juvenil
e chronic arthritis (JCA). The possible predisposing, provoking and mo
difying variables that have been assessed in studies of JCA are presen
ted, together with suggestions for further research. The model is appr
opriate for structuring and validating data in future longitudinal stu
dies and may also serve as a frame of reference for a multiprofessiona
l team approach in the care of rheumatic children and their families.
